Product description
Capacity 30 litres
Electrical power no more than 0.03 kW
Voltage 220 V
Electrical conductivity of produced water, μS/cm no more than 1
Source water temperature, °C from 5 to 35
Automatic operation with purified water collector Yes
Possible transportation methods Air transport
The advantage of the UPD 30-2 water deioniser is its low power consumption. The UPD 30 type 2 laboratory reverse osmosis water purification system consumes only 30 W/h. Purification is achieved through the use of pre-filtration, reverse osmosis membranes and ionising resin. The UPD deioniser is suitable for enterprises, research centres and laboratories where type 2 laboratory analysis water with an electrical conductivity of no more than 1.0 μS/cm is required.
The units operate on tap water, unlike deionisers, which require distilled water as a starting point.
Negligible or no electricity consumption (depending on capacity).
Highly reliable design. Quick, convenient and inexpensive maintenance (replacement of filter elements).
The electrical diagram of the UPVD-30-2 unit provides for the possibility of joint operation of the unit with purified water collectors manufactured by PF Livam LLC, which can be connected to the unit's electrical block
